Common LiftMaster Garage Door Problems We Solve in Lennox
- Opener rail brackets vibrating loose from ceiling joists. The constant low-frequency rumble from LAX departures works lag screws out of header boards over time. We find this on LiftMaster 8160W and 8165W belt-drive units more than any other model — the rail geometry transmits vibration straight into the mounting hardware. We re-anchor with structural screws and sistered joists, not longer lag bolts into compromised wood.
- Chain drive rust and stiff operation on older 3800 series units. Lennox’s marine layer deposits salt-laden moisture overnight, and uncoated chain drives corrode faster here than in inland neighborhoods. We see this especially on garages facing west, catching the full brunt of onshore flow. Sometimes a thorough clean-and-lube buys another season; sometimes the chain and sprocket are too far gone.
- 8500W wall-mount bracket fatigue and travel limit drift. The 8500W and 8700W series mount directly to the torsion tube, and Lennox’s vibration environment slowly loosens the bracket-to-tube connection. The opener doesn’t “break” — it just gradually loses its position reference and starts stopping short or over-traveling. We check torque on every wall-mount call.
- Safety sensor wiring connector corrosion causing phantom obstruction signals. Coastal moisture wicks into the quick-connect terminals between LiftMaster sensors and the logic board. The door reverses randomly, or the opener flashes the obstruction code with a clear path. We replace the connectors with sealed terminals and route wiring to minimize drip exposure.
- Torsion spring anchor bolt loosening in the header. The same jet-traffic vibration that rattles your windows works spring anchor bolts out of the wood. In Lennox, we check these on every service call — spring, opener, or otherwise — because a loose anchor bolt turns a $180 spring job into a $600 panel replacement when the cable jumps the drum.
LiftMaster Service in Lennox: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ment
Lennox sits directly beneath LAX’s primary departure and approach corridors, meaning garage doors and their hardware endure near-constant low-frequency vibration from jet traffic — a stress load that loosens fasteners, fatigues torsion springs prematurely, and causes opener rail brackets to work free far faster than in communities even a few miles inland. Combined with the dense post-WWII single-car garage stock that still dominates the neighborhood, replacement and re-tensioning cycles here run shorter than local averages.
Here’s what that means specifically for LiftMaster owners: we had a call on Grevillea Avenue where the homeowner’s LiftMaster 8160W had thrown its belt because the rail bracket had vibrated loose from the ceiling joists — six months of LAX departures had worked the lag screws out 3/16 of an inch. We re-anchored the bracket into a sistered joist with four-inch structural screws, replaced the worn belt, and checked every fastener in the garage. The door’s been smooth for two years now. That’s why our techs make a habit of re-torquing all ceiling-mounted LiftMaster opener hardware on every service call — a step we skip in quieter ZIP codes like 90045 — because we’ve seen too many openers wriggle their way off the header after a year of nonstop JetBlue and Delta rumble.
The coastal marine layer matters too. Sitting roughly two miles from the Pacific, Lennox sees persistent overnight moisture plus mild salt-laden air that accelerates rust on uncoated springs, tracks, and bottom brackets. Garage doors here rarely see heat-related warping, but corrosion-driven spring failure is the dominant failure mode, particularly on older galvanized hardware. Many Lennox garages still carry original or early-generation hardware from the 1940s–1960s build era — worn hinges, stretched cables, and sectional panels not designed to current wind-load or insulation standards — making hardware upgrades a routine part of almost any service call.

LiftMaster Service Pricing in Lennox
| Service | Price Range |
|---|---|
| Opener Repair | $120–$320 |
| Smart Opener Upgrade | $250–$550 |
| Spring Repair | $180–$340 |
What drives cost? Opener repair stays on the lower end when it’s a worn gear set or limit switch; it climbs toward $320 when we’re replacing a logic board or motor. Smart opener upgrades depend on whether we’re retrofitting to existing rail hardware or doing a full replacement. Spring repair varies with spring size, door weight, and whether the vibration damage has loosened anchor hardware that needs re-securing.
